We are also arriving on the 4th and MK is our park for the 5th. I have done some research on here to find out what to do.
Here is what I have learned so far. (I am relatively new...so please correct me experts if I have anything wrong here....I want smooth sailing as well. ![]() ![]() 1. The taping sets up and starts at around 7:30am and continues until 2pm. 2. Seems like the best advice I have found to avoid crowded Main Street is to jump on the RR and get off in FrontierLand. (It will be weird not walking down Main Street towards the castle, but we do what we have to.) 3. Don't avoid MK just because of the taping. I have read on here that the rest of the park is fairly empty...everyone wants to get in on the parade action. Hope I have helped and have a fun trip.

I was in MK for taping last year and once I got past main street the rest of the park was not very crowded. I just cut through tomorrow land to get to all the rides. It was neat to see the floats and characters line up in liberty square getting ready to be taped. They hung out there for a while and I got some neat pictures.
